2 December 2013 · Delegated - Senior Planning Officer (M Kallyher, Director of Planning and Building Control)
Field 624105, Rhowin Road, Maughold, Isle Of Man, IM7 1bh
The proposal is for a new standalone agricultural building measuring 18.5m by 9.3m externally, with 4.5m eaves height and 5.9m ridge height, constructed with 1.3m concrete blockwork base and olive green coated plastic sheeting above, plus eight rooflights and two doors, on a concrete base with graded access area.

The officer first assessed the principle of agricultural need, initially raising concerns over lack of evidence but satisfied after applicant meeting detailing 34-acre holding grazed by 50-100 sheep, …
General Policy 3
Permits development outside zoned areas exceptionally for 'building and engineering operations essential for agriculture'. Officer assessed need via applicant evidence (34 acres, sheep grazing, no existing buildings post-farm sale) and DEFA Advisor, finding genuine justification for livestock/equipment storage, complying with exception (f).
Environment Policy 1
Protects countryside unless overriding national need with no alternative. Agricultural need outweighed protection given specific circumstances (farm fragmentation), low impact site (secluded/invisible), making it acceptable.
Environment Policy 8
Prohibits ag buildings breaching water protection Code. Not explicitly assessed but implied no issues raised in consultations or report.
Environment Policy 15
Requires proven ag need outweighing countryside policy, close to building groups, appropriate scale/siting/form/materials; exceptional cases for isolated/exposed sites need landscaping. Need proven; isolated but exceptional (no alternatives, not exposed/visible); scale matches need; olive green materials camouflage; limited landscaping ok due to natural screening/topography.
Time limit
The development hereby permitted shall commence before the expiration of four years from the date of this notice.
Approved plans
The development hereby permitted shall not be carried out except in full accordance with the following plan, date-stamped 31st July 2013: SM13/315/1.
Livestock ventilation
Notwithstanding condition 2 to this planning approval, the building hereby approved should have provided to it one or more open, protected ridges sufficient to provide ventilation to the livestock within the building. This required change is not considered to be development or require a further planning application as it does not materially affect the external appearance of the building.
Agricultural use only
The building must be used only for agricultural purposes.
